About Francesco Corea

Francesco Corea is a scholar working on Internal Medicine, Rehabilitation, Neurology, Epidemiology and Health Informatics, having authored 51 papers that have together received 1.4k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Acute Ischemic Stroke Management (28 papers), Cerebrovascular and Carotid Artery Diseases (15 papers), Stroke Rehabilitation and Recovery (10 papers), Venous Thromboembolism Diagnosis and Management (7 papers), Atrial Fibrillation Management and Outcomes (5 papers), Intracranial Aneurysms: Treatment and Complications (5 papers), Traumatic Brain Injury and Neurovascular Disturbances (5 papers) and Telemedicine and Telehealth Implementation (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Internal Medicine (168 citations), Rehabilitation (182 citations), Speech and Hearing (174 citations), Neurology (385 citations) and Epidemiology (698 citations). Francesco Corea has collaborated with scholars based in Italy, France and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Valeria Caso, Maurizio Paciaroni, Giorgio Silvestrelli, Lucilla Parnetti, Michele Venti, Francesco Palmerini, Virgilio Gallai, Alessia Lanari, Giancarlo Agnelli and Sara Micheli. Their work appears in journals such as Clinical and Experimental Hypertension, Cerebrovascular Diseases, Atherosclerosis, Frontiers in Neurology and European Stroke Journal.
